**Major Responsibilities**:

- Monitoring and maintaining all aspects of our Enhanced Food Safety Program and its related documentation
- Inspecting the plant floor at regular intervals during every shift to ensure all food safety related policies and procedures are being followed completely and correctly
- Conducting on-site verification of daily paperwork and reporting any deviations to management
- Training and coaching new hires and participating in regular meeting with the staff
- Verifying sanitation and cleaning process - not limited to equipment, housekeeping. Any deviations must be recorded and communicated to management
- Implementing and auditing any corrective action for any reported or potential food safety issues
- Inspecting incoming materials for compliance with SHFG specifications and SHFG Food safety criteria
- Participating in the investigation of customer complaints and implement corrective action where necessary
- Conducting regular food safety coach and counsel sessions with SHFG staff and ensuring staff training is up to date; escalating performance concerns with appropriate documentation (i.e. disciplinary letter)
- Verifying various aspects of the pre-requisite program, and HACCP plan
- Performing environmental swabbing as per schedule. Recording and interpreting the testing results
- Participating in GMP and facility inspection audits to ensure compliance
- Completing performance assessments in conjunction with the departmental manager
- Accountable for standards of food safety, cleanliness, productivity, uniform, grooming, organization, food quality, and consistency; escalating violations with appropriate warnings/disciplinary action
- Participating in and contribute to Management and Team Leader meetings
- Preparing monthly food safety status report and submitting to Food Safety Manager
- Working in a safe manner and ensuring all production staff adhere to safety standards, policies, and procedures, and enforcing through counselling, guidance, and corrective action
- Working as a team and developing internal communication with the department
- Conducting pre-shifts and post shifts, and recording in the Daily GMPs logs
- Calibrating equipment on weekly basis and ensure. Verifying the sanitizer concentrations on regular basis
- Performing other QA/QC functions as directed by FSQA Manager
- Other duties as required

**Position Requirements**:

- Must be comfortable and able to to work in a temperature-controlled environment (2 to 4 degrees Celsius)
- Food Safety, GMP, and HACCP training is an asset
- Must possess degree, diploma, or certificate in a Food Safety or related programs
- Must have availability for a rotational work schedule of either morning or afternoon shifts (weekdays and weekends) - Hours may vary.
